Thanks, it is a good start to troubleshooting. Let's start from the end:
3) You own the account, so you can access/login into your network router/gateway. This is very good. Hopefully you know all the devices that use your home network and all the people that use your home network.

2) Do you have a possibility to use an Ethernet cable to connect your computer/laptop to the network router? Wired networks are always faster and more reliable than the Wi-Fi connections. Even if this is inconvenient for a normal use, can you use Ethernet at least temporarily to check if your network problems are at home or outside your home? At home means between your computer/laptop and the router/gateway that the ISP gave you. Outside your home means between the ISP's router/gateway and Lichess' servers in France.

1) LAN (Local Area Network) is not a valid option. Internet is a WAN (Wide Area Network), the valid options would be something like: DSL. fiber-optics or cable television.
